When Anders Sorensen was born about 1795, in Skørring, Skanderborg, Denmark, his father, Søren Andersen, was 52 and his mother, Else Andersen, was 37. He married Kirsten LaursDatter on 3 January 1820, in Skørring, Skanderborg, Denmark. They were the parents of at least 5 sons. He lived in Storring, Framlev, Århus, Denmark in 1840. He died on 17 January 1870, at the age of 76.

Danish and Norwegian (Sørensen): patronymic from the personal name Søren, Danish form of Latin Severinus (see Severin ).
